Changes between Initial Version and Version 1 of 2016-09-22


Ignore:
Timestamp:
Sep 22, 2016, 4:09:32 PM (9 years ago)
Author:
Conrad Huang
Comment:

--

Legend:

Unmodified
Added
Removed
Modified
  • 2016-09-22

    v1 v1  
     1= Attendees =
     2
     3  Elaine, Eric, Greg, Conrad, TomG, TomF, Scooter
     4
     5= Agenda =
     6  * Review action items from last meeting
     7  * Chimera 1.11.2 release
     8  * ChimeraX issues
     9    * Metadata for tools/bundles
     10      * Get toolshed/session-init funcs out of !__init!__?
     11  * Assign required site-visit functionality to people
     12  * Discussion of site visit scenarios
     13  * Continuation of 8-29 discussion
     14
     15= Discussion =
     16  * Previous action items:
     17    * ~~Conrad '''will''' make http reference in ChimeraX About panel into hyperlink
     18    * ~~Greg and TomG '''will''' investigate how "sym" command uses instancing and how it is reflected in x3d output
     19      * x3d output now honors sym instancing and produces much smaller output
     20  * Chimera 1.11.2 release
     21    * 1.11.2 will have a working !BlastProtein
     22    * Need to implement fix for blastpdb before 1.11.2
     23      - Fix by replacing Opal script for !BlastProtein service with shell script that displays error message and exit with status 1
     24      - 1.11.2 will use BlastProtein2 as service name
     25      - Major change in nr format deflines, with different results from preformatted NCBI blast database vs one built from NCBI fasta file
     26      - Make sure MDA and MAV are compatible with newest blast version
     27    * Check for Sierra problems with touchpad and scrolling
     28  * ChimeraX issues
     29    * Ribbon progress
     30      * Lots of stuff on Elaine's documentation page
     31      * Conrad ported some standalone helix code into ChimeraX but needs to complete it
     32    * Metadata for tools/bundles
     33      * Change in tool/bundle template
     34        * ~~Greg showed new classifier format
     35        * For UI purposes, there is no API for GUI options in open or save panel for bundles for now
     36        * For extra open/save arguments, register them in custom initialization function
     37      * ~~Get toolshed/session-init funcs out of !__init!__?
     38        * ~~Create a Bundle class and put Bundle API methods in instance with standard name in !__init!__
     39      * Steps in updating to new metadata
     40        1. Rename "tools" to "bundles", "gui.py" to "tool.py"
     41        2. Add support for new metadata format in toolshed
     42           - Including refactoring "fetch" code
     43        3. Migrate limited set of bundles to test new code
     44        4. Migrate remaining bundles
     45        5. Delete code for old metadata
     46      * New toolshed core functionality
     47        * New deliverables: selectors, command line options (low priority)
     48        * Make main startup code a bundle to be called from shim code
     49        * Undeletable bundles
     50      * New toolshed UI
     51        * Tabbed interface for installed bundles and all bundles
     52        * Both will provide interface to search/browse by deliverables (tools, commands, file formats, selectors, etc)
     53        * Perhaps a separate "Active Tools" tool
     54      * Toolshed "server"
     55        * Have instructions from Alex Pico for installing Cytoscape !AppStore
     56    * Matchmaker is working!
     57    * Interactive contact map for assemblies
     58    * IHM format support
     59      * Gaussian models
     60      * Issues with DOI links
     61    * OpenMM investigation
     62      * MDFF author is interested in using ChimeraX
     63  * Assign required site-visit functionality to people
     64    * Cytoscape and REST interface (Conrad, Scooter)
     65    * ~~Side view on !PyQt (Greg)
     66    * Toolshed (Conrad, Greg)
     67    * Ribbons (Conrad)
     68    * IHM cross-link distribution histograms (TomG)
     69    * Interface viewer (TomG)
     70    * IHM mmCIF support (TomG)
     71    * MAV (Eric)
     72    * blastpdb (Conrad)
     73    * Reach goals
     74      * String database (Scooter, Conrad)
     75      * Hydrogen bonds and contacts (Eric)
     76      * Link to NGL, !LiteMol (Scooter, Conrad, Greg)
     77      * Molprobity on Opal (Scooter)
     78      * Domains
     79        * Web service, Uniprot? (Eric)
     80        * Integration into hierarchy (Eric)
     81        * Interactive 2D graph (team)
     82      * Hierarchy browser
     83      * UI cleanup (team)
     84  * Site visit
     85    * Plan on three or four shorter DBP-based "vignettes" instead of two longer scenarios
     86    * Vignette with presenters:
     87      - '''Sali''' and IHM
     88      - van den Bedem and contact networks
     89      - ''Horwitz'' and optical microscopy
     90      - Krogan?
     91      - ''deRisi''?
     92      - Chiu?
     93    * Allot time for Chimera 1 if site visitors are not familiar with Chimera 1
     94  * Continuation of 8-29 discussion
     95
     96= Outstanding Action Items =
     97  * ~~Conrad will make http reference in ChimeraX About panel into hyperlink
     98  * ~~Greg and TomG will investigate how "sym" command uses instancing
     99  * Conrad will make sure that template tools directory is exempt from copyright updates